KBS Signs Insurance Firm to Minneapolis Lease Renewal

SFM Mutual inked the deal shortly after a $1 million renovation at the suburban office park.

SFM Mutual Insurance Co. has renewed its lease at the KBS-owned Northland Center office park in Bloomington, Minn.’s commercial district.

Northland Center, which is located at 3500 and 3600 American Blvd. West, consists of two buildings totaling 492,514 square feet of Class A office space.

The insurance firm occupies 49,490 square feet at the complex, which sits on a 13-acre site in the Minneapolis suburb. Located next to Interstate 494 and near I-35W, Highway 100 and Crosstown 62, the project is in close proximity to the Twin Cities and the Greater Minneapolis-St. Paul region, including the Minneapolis-St. Paul International Airport.

A new look

The project recently underwent almost $1 million in renovations, which included refurbishing both buildings’ lobbies and adding 25,000 square feet of office suite space.

The LEED Silver-certified corporate center includes a 5,000-square-foot fitness center, a full-service café with catering services, training and conference facilities, bicycle storage, on-site carwash and auto spa, as well as dry-cleaning services.

Cushman & Wakefield represented KBS on the lease renewal.
